H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E ABHINAND KUMAR SHAVILI WRIT PETITION No.30261 OF 2014 ORDER:

Heard the learned counsel for the petitioners and Sri R.Vinod Reddy, learned Standing counsel for respondents. When the matter is taken up for hearing, learned Standing counsel appearing for the respondents informs the Court that this is a case of pilferage of energy and this Court granted interim order on 10.10.2014, directing the respondents to restore the power supply subject to the petitioner depositing with them 50% of the demanded amount. He further contends that a Special Court is constituted to try the cases of pilferage under Section 154(5) of the Electricity Act, 2003 (for short 'the Act') and respondents would refer the present case to the Special Court so as to enable the Special Court to assess the pilferage of energy under Section 154(5) of the Act provided that petitioner deposits 50% of the amount as per the interim order passed by this Court.

In view of the aforesaid submission, this Court is of the considered view that this writ petition can be disposed of directing the respondents to refer the case of the petitioner to Special Court for passing orders in accordance with law under Section 154 (5) of the Act within a reasonable period, preferably within a period of eight (08) we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.

With the above direction, this writ petition is disposed of. No order as to costs.
